State water managers are moving forward with a project they say could help replenish dwindling portions of the Upper Floridan Aquifer, though others are questioning the logic behind the move.
The Suwannee River Water Management District, partnering with the St. Johns River Water Management District and the Florida Department of Environmental Protection, hired Atkins North America Inc. in July to undertake a study to determine the potential success of recharging the aquifer with reclaimed water and surface water.
